PECAN PIE BARK

Time 25m

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 3/4 stick butter
1 1/2 c white sugar
1 3/4 c pecan halves
1 1/2 tsp vanilla
2 pkg (12 sheets) honey graham crackers
1/2 c bourbon or amaretto (optional)

Steps:

  • 1. Preheat your oven to 325 degrees F. Lay your graham crackers tightly across the area of a lightly greased 9 x 13 rimmed baking tray. Trim any crackers to fit the sides of the pan if needed.
  • 2. In a large saucepan, bring the butter, sugar and pecans to a full rolling boil over medium high heat. Once you get to that stage continue to boil, stirring constantly for 3 minutes.
  • 3. Carefully (and evenly) pour boiled mixture over the entire plane of graham crackers, spreading pecans around evenly. Immediately pop graham crackers into the oven and bake for 8 minutes.
  • 4. Allow graham cracker bark to cool completely before breaking into pieces and storing airtight. As you break it some pieces will crumble - that's OK, those are the treats for the cook!
  • 5. Tip: For an extra added kick add 1/3 cup Bourbon or Amaretto to the mixture in the saucepan. I made a pan with 1/2 honey grahams and 1/2 cinnamon grahams. Next batch will be 1/2 honey and 1/2 chocolate graham crackers.
